On Mon, 20 Jul 2026 10:06:55 +0800 Richard Cheng <[email protected]> wrote: Hi Richard, Please run a spell checker over your commit messages. "memory" in the patch description for example. Fix itself looks correct to me. > prevent_memory_remove_notifier() advances pfn while checking whether the > range contains early memory. After the loop, pfn points to end_pfn, but > it is passed to can_unmap_without_split(). This checks the range > immediately after the requested memory instead of the range being > offlined. > > Consequently, valid requests can be rejected with shifted address range, > while an unsafe request can be accepted when the following range is > unmapped. This was observed with CXL DAX memory, where the final memory > block was incorrectly allowed offline. > > Pass arg->start_pfn so the leaf-split check examines the requested > range. > > Fixes: 95a58852b0e5 ("arm64/mm: Reject memory removal that splits a kernel leaf mapping") > Signed-off-by: Richard Cheng <[email protected]> > --- > The bug occurred on a machine with CXL Type-3 device. > Branch: cxl-next > > Before 95a58852b0e5: > > """ > $ sudo echo offline > memory557056/state > write error: Operation not permitted > $ sudo dmesg > ---[snip]--- > [440008000000 440010000000] splits a leaf entry in linear map > > $ sudo echo offline > memory558079/state > $ cat memory558079/state > offline > """ > > After: > """ > $ sudo echo offline > memory557056/state > write error: Operation not permitted > [440000000000 440008000000] splits a leaf entry in linear map > > $ sudo echo offline > memory558079/state > write error: Operation not permitted > [441ff8000000 442000000000] splits a leaf entry in linear map > > My fix corrects the checked range and prevents the false acceptance. > > Best regards, > Richard Cheng. > --- > arch/arm64/mm/mmu.c | 2 +- > 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-) > > diff --git a/arch/arm64/mm/mmu.c b/arch/arm64/mm/mmu.c > index a25d8beacc83..18a8b0d3714e 100644 > --- a/arch/arm64/mm/mmu.c > +++ b/arch/arm64/mm/mmu.c > @@ -2194,7 +2194,7 @@ static int prevent_memory_remove_notifier(struct notifier_block *nb, > } > } > > - if (!can_unmap_without_split(pfn, arg->nr_pages)) > + if (!can_unmap_without_split(arg->start_pfn, arg->nr_pages)) > return NOTIFY_BAD; > > return NOTIFY_OK; > > base-commit: 5ca04f3ba91f1773bbd5da6d9c654ccc1ba7831d
